The Falls Hotel & Spa is one mile from Lehnich beach. Facilities include a gym, indoor pool, and an outdoor hot-tub overlooking the River Inagh. There are also 2 restaurants.

Ennistymon is my mother's family home.
Ennistymon is my mother's family home. On the anniversary of her death, we travelled there to celebrate her home and life. The town has changed a lot and is very welcoming to visitors. Amazing food is served in a fantastic eatery Byrnes. A great night with live music at Cooleys. The West coast of Clare is a true jewel in Ireland's crown. If you want to see Ireland at it's best and meet the loveliest and friendliest folk... then it is your destination. We did not want to leave.
